it will try and load the window from your custom ui folder, then check your default, then should check the mq2 folder.Not sure if this is the correct solution, but I run a custom UI, and this is what I do:
wherever you're mq2 is installed, there is a default UI folder (C:\MQ2\uifiles\default)
Copy those file into your actual UI folder. I know if you use the default UI it grabs them automatically, not sure about custom, this is how i get around it.
I do this every time MQ2 updates.
